QttreeWidget树控件之增删改节点教程:项目核心功能与实战应用

QttreeWidget树控件之增删改节点教程:项目核心功能与实战应用

去发现同类优质开源项目:https://gitcode.com/

在现代软件开发中,Qt框架以其跨平台性和丰富的界面控件,得到了广泛应用。Qt treeWidget树控件更是以其直观的树形结构,在项目管理和信息展示中占据了一席之地。本文将为您详细介绍一个开源项目——Qt treeWidget树控件之增删改节点教程,帮助您快速掌握节点的动态操作。

项目介绍

Qt treeWidget树控件之增删改节点教程是一个致力于简化Qt开发过程中树控件操作的教程项目。它聚焦于treeWidget的核心功能,即节点的增删改,为开发者提供了一个全面的学习和实践平台。

项目技术分析

本项目基于Qt框架开发,充分利用了Qt的信号与槽机制,以及MVC(模型-视图-控制器)设计模式。以下是对项目技术的深入分析:

  • 节点操作:项目涵盖了节点的创建、删除和编辑,涉及到的关键技术包括QTreeWidgetItem的使用,以及对其属性的操作。
  • 动态更新:在节点操作过程中,项目支持动态更新UI,确保用户界面与数据模型同步。
  • 关联选中功能:节点间通过选项框选中,并实现父节点选中时,其所有子节点自动选中的功能。

项目及技术应用场景

Qt treeWidget树控件在软件开发中有着广泛的应用场景,以下是一些典型应用:

  • 项目管理工具:用于展示项目结构,方便进行任务分配和进度跟踪。
  • 文件浏览器:以树形结构展示文件目录,便于文件管理和操作。
  • 数据库管理:用于展示数据库结构,实现对数据表的增删改查。
  • 设置界面:在软件设置界面中,以树形结构展示各种配置选项。

Qt treeWidget树控件之增删改节点教程在这些应用场景中,可以帮助开发者快速掌握节点操作,提升开发效率。

项目特点

Qt treeWidget树控件之增删改节点教程具有以下显著特点:

  • 易于理解:项目提供了详细的教程文档,即使是对Qt框架不太熟悉的开发者也能快速上手。
  • 功能全面:涵盖了treeWidget节点操作的所有基本功能,包括创建、删除和编辑。
  • 灵活扩展:项目结构清晰,便于开发者根据实际需求进行扩展和定制。
  • 稳定性强:遵循Qt框架的开发规范,确保了项目的稳定性和可维护性。

总结

Qt treeWidget树控件之增删改节点教程是一个专注于Qt框架下treeWidget操作的实用教程项目。它不仅为开发者提供了节点操作的详细指导,还通过丰富的应用场景,展示了其在软件开发中的广泛应用价值。无论您是Qt框架的新手,还是有一定经验的开发者,这个项目都值得您学习和使用。

通过掌握Qt treeWidget树控件的操作,您将能够更高效地处理项目中的树形数据,为用户带来更加直观和便捷的使用体验。Qt treeWidget树控件之增删改节点教程,是您Qt开发之路上的得力助手。

去发现同类优质开源项目:https://gitcode.com/

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值